What does The Maryculter Woodlands Trust do?
We own and maintain a 67Ha former commercial conifer plantation. Our principle objective is to restore the wood back to largely native species and create a range of habitats to improve biodiversity. We run weekly and monthly work parties for our volunteers using hand tools only (supplied by us, incl safety gear). We sometimes hire in contractors if forest roads need maintenance or if there is significant felling to be done e.g, from storm damage.
